首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在使用ReverseProxy重定向发布表单之前,我希望向发布表单添加一个新值

在使用ReverseProxy重定向发布表单之前,您希望向发布表单添加一个新值。为了实现这个需求,您可以按照以下步骤进行操作:

  1. 确定发布表单的技术栈和框架:首先,您需要确定您使用的是哪种技术栈和框架来构建发布表单。常见的前端技术栈包括React、Angular、Vue.js等,而后端技术栈可以是Node.js、Java、Python等。这将有助于您选择适当的方法来添加新值。
  2. 编辑发布表单代码:根据您确定的技术栈和框架,找到发布表单的代码文件,并在适当的位置添加新值。您可以根据表单的结构和需求,使用HTML、CSS和JavaScript等技术来添加新的表单字段或选项。
  3. 处理新值的逻辑:在表单提交时,您需要在后端代码中处理新值的逻辑。根据您的后端技术栈,您可以在后端控制器或处理程序中获取表单提交的数据,并对新值进行处理。例如,您可以将新值保存到数据库中或将其发送到其他系统。
  4. 配置ReverseProxy重定向:在您的服务器上配置ReverseProxy,将请求重定向到发布表单的地址。具体的配置方法取决于您使用的服务器软件,例如Nginx或Apache。您可以参考服务器软件的官方文档或相关教程来进行配置。
  5. 测试和验证:完成以上步骤后,您可以进行测试和验证。确保新值能够成功添加到发布表单,并且ReverseProxy能够正确地重定向请求到表单页面。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云服务器(CVM):提供弹性计算能力,支持多种操作系统和应用场景。详情请参考:https://cloud.tencent.com/product/cvm
  • 腾讯云负载均衡(CLB):用于实现流量分发和负载均衡,提高应用的可用性和性能。详情请参考:https://cloud.tencent.com/product/clb
  • 腾讯云云数据库MySQL版(TencentDB for MySQL):提供稳定可靠的云数据库服务,适用于各种规模的应用。详情请参考:https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云对象存储(COS):提供安全可靠的云端存储服务,适用于存储和管理各种类型的数据。详情请参考:https://cloud.tencent.com/product/cos
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Laravel 5.0 之 表单验证类 (Form Requests)

. ---- 让人头痛的表单验证 只要你曾经使用 Laravel 框架的过程中试图找到有关用户输入验证的最佳实践, 你就应该了解这是一个争论最多并且几乎没有达成共识的话题....Laravel 5.0 引入的表单请求 (Form Request) 特性提供了集规范性 (差不多就是 "最佳实践" 的意思) 和便捷性 (这是比之前任何一种选择都更强大也更便捷的方式) 于一体的,...说明: 本文中使用的 view() 辅助方法代替了旧版本中的 View::make()....除此之外还必须包含一个 authorize() 方法, 该方法返回一个布尔, 代表是否允许用户执行本次请求....$dontFlash: 重定向时不要传递的输入项的键 (默认: ['password', 'password_confirmation']).

3.8K50

JavaWeb防止表单重复提交的几种方式

大家好,又见面了,是你们的朋友全栈君。...初始时为true可以提交,在前端向服务器发出请求后,服务端响应结果没有回来之前将该置为false,正常响应时再置为true。...(5)、提交后重定向一个提交成功的页面 表单提交后跳转到另外一个成功页面。这样可以避免用户按F5导致的重复提交,浏览器也不会出现表单重复提交的警告,以及消除按浏览器前进和后退按导致的同样问题。...用户页面上提交时带着这个token一块提交到服务端,服务端通过比对token的。...跟上一种类似,服务端生成token存入Cookie,表单提交时将Cookie中token和服务端token比对。 (8)、数据库添加唯一索引约束 向数据库字段添加一个唯一索引。

2.2K20
  • 带你认识 flask 分页

    01 发布用户动态 让我们从简单的事情开始吧。首页需要有一个表单,用户可以在其中键入动态。...继续之前想提一些与Web表单处理相关的重要内容。...请注意,处理表单数据后,通过发送重定向到主页来结束请求。可以轻松地跳过重定向,并允许函数继续向下进入模板渲染部分,因为这已经是主页视图函数了。 那么,为什么重定向呢?...通过重定向来响应Web表单提交产生的POST请求是一种标准做法。这有助于缓解Web浏览器中执行刷新命令的烦恼。当你点击刷新键时,所有的网页浏览器都会重新发出最后的请求。...最终的应用中,每页显示的数据将会大于三,但是对于测试而言,使用小数字很方便。 接下来,需要决定如何将页码并入到应用URL中。

    2.1K20

    Contact Form 7插件中的不受限制文件上传漏洞

    漏洞利用PoC 注意,我们还不能公开披露该漏洞的相关技术和利用细节,因为官方的PoC尚未发布。而且2020年12月31日之前,我们还要给供应商和广大用户一定的时间来进行更新。...使用Contact Form 7 v5.3.1版本的插件来演示该漏洞的利用方法,因为这个漏洞已在2020年12月17日发布的5.3.2版本中进行了修复。...第二步,我们要在WordPress侧边栏中找到“Contact”标签,然后点击“Add New”按钮来创建一个表单。...接下来,为了进行漏洞演示,创建了一个“Job Application Form”表单,这个表单提供了一个文件上传的功能支持。 最后,将这个表单添加一个页面中并发布。...如果使用的是Nginx,可以配置文件中添加下列内容来禁用PHP代码执行功能: location ^~ /wp-content/uploads/ { } 对于Apache Web服务器,我们不建议通过

    3K20

    SQL Server 复制进阶:Level 1 - SQL Server 复制

    一个层面,将介绍基本复制组件,并描述它们如何协同工作,以便复制数据和更改数据。我们还将看一个设置简单复制场景的详细示例。...保留默认,然后点击“下一步”进入“发布者”屏幕(图8)。 发布者”屏幕上,您准备潜在的发布者能够使用此分发者。...图9:向导操作 最后一个问题是,您是希望向导立即执行您的选择还是希望向导创建将在稍后手动执行的脚本。 同样,保持默认设置,最后一次点击“下一步”。 现在您将看到如图10所示的操作列表。...图24:选择的订阅 “订阅向导”(图25)欢迎你,给你另一个练习按“下一步”按钮的机会。 ? 图25:的订阅向导 发布表单(图26)中选择您刚刚创建的发布,然后单击“下一步”。...图33:向导操作 与之前一样,保留默认(创建订阅)并单击“下一步”,可以进入摘要屏幕(图34),并显示要执行的操作列表。 点击“完成”开始该过程,并等待绿色成功标志出现在最终的表格上(图35)。

    2.8K40

    WordPress Cozmoslabs Profile Builder 3.6.1 跨站脚本

    2022 年 1 月 4 日,Wordfence 威胁情报团队针对我们“配置文件生成器 - 用户配置文件和用户注册表单”中发现的漏洞启动了负责任的披露流程,这是一个安装在 50,000 多个 WordPress...如果攻击者能够诱骗站点管理员或用户执行操作,恶意 JavaScript 就会执行,从而使攻击者可以创建的管理员用户、重定向受害者或参与其他有害攻击。...我们强烈建议您确保您的站点已更新到“配置文件生成器 - 用户配置文件和用户注册表单”的最新修补版本,本文发布时版本为 3.6.5。...该插件添加一个文件 ~/assets/misc/fallback-page.php,没有为用户激活电子邮件功能选择激活页面的情况下,该文件用作后备页面。...不幸的是,该文件使用了用户提供的来自 site_url 参数的“href”属性中没有充分的清理/转义和验证,这意味着攻击者可以使用 JavaScript 伪协议 javascript: 来注入恶意脚本

    77330

    form实现表单提交的各种方法(表单提交源码)

    javascript函数,使用javacript函数来提交表单,方法就非常多非常灵活了,比如可以把它加入到任意一个标签的onclick事件中: <form name=”form” method=”post...比如一个表单里的提交按钮所指向的处理页面不同,这样由于表单在定义的时候就已经确定下表单数据的处理页面,所以单纯地表单里放多个提交按钮是没有办法达到目的的。这就需要javascript。...有了上面这几种提交表单的方法,想差不多够应付复杂的表单了. 表单提交注意点 注意:每个input标签都要有name属性,form要有action和method。...button,要先进行数据验证的话,就必须要将type的设置为”button”,即表示它是一个按钮 这里提交的数据’data’,使用了serialize()方法将提交的表单序列化(即a=1&b=2格式...后来有人想到了一种办法,来解决这个问题,那边是服务端重定向(服务端重定向针对异步请求无效) 消除自动填充:通过添加readonly&onfocus =“this.removeAttribute('readonly

    5.3K30

    Angular 18 引入了 Zoneless 变更检测

    译者 | 刘雅梦 策划 | Tina Angular 最近发布了 Angular 18,引入了 zoneless(无 zone.js)变更检测、的开发者中心、多个特性的稳定版本以及服务器端渲染的改进等...() ] }); 谷歌高级软件工程师 Alex Rickabaugh X(前身名为 Twitter)上发表的推文谈到了 Angular 18 中支持 zoneless 的重要性: 对这个版本的发布感到特别的自豪...之前处于实验性支持状态的 Material 3 组件现已稳定,并包括了的主题和文档。旨在改进 Core Web Vitals 的可延迟视图现在处于稳定状态,使开发人员能够延迟加载某些视图。...morning 输出将会是: Good morning Unknown user Angular 表单现在公开了一个名为...,路由重定向方面提供了更高的灵活性。

    21310

    带你认识 flask 用户登录

    当用户已经登录,只需要重定向到主页。 相比之前的调用flash()显示消息模拟登录,现在可以真实地登录用户。第一步是从数据库加载用户。利用表单提交的username,可以查询数据库以找到用户。...然后,只需将登录的用户重定向到主页,就完成了整个登录过程。 用户登出 提供一个用户登出的途径也是必须的,将会通过Flask-Login的logout_user()函数来实现。...模板中显示已登录的用户 你还记得实现用户子系统之前的第二章中,创建了一个模拟的用户来帮助我设计主页的事情吗?现在,应用实现了真正的用户,就可以删除模拟用户了。...使用之前添加到数据库的凭据登录后,就会跳转回到之前访问的页面,并看到其中的个性化欢迎。 用户注册 本章要构建的最后一项功能是注册表单,以便用户可以通过Web表单进行注册。...请确保你尝试了注册表单添加的所有验证功能,以便更好地了解其工作原理。将在未来的章节中再次更新用户认证子系统,以增加额外的功能,比如允许用户忘记密码的情况下重置密码。

    2.1K10

    Servlet从了解到放弃(04)

    utils包下面 实现注册功能: webapp目录下创建reg.html页面 里面有form表单提交地址为RegServlet 创建RegServlet留下doPost 获取参数 把参数封装到User...实体类中 创建UserDao并且调用dao里面的reg方法 实现reg方法 Servlet中注册完之后重定向到login.html页面 实现登录功能: 创建login.html 类似reg.html...form表单地址改成LoginServlet 创建LoginServlet,留下doPost方法,获取参数,封装到User对象中,创建UserDao并调用dao的login方法,方法返回为true或...false 实现login方法,如果登录成功返回true反之false Servlet中通过login的返回决定重定向到什么位置 如果登录失败再次重定向到login登录页面,如果成功重定向到ListServlet...实现发布博客 创建ListServlet 留下doGet方法 通过THUtils显示list.html resources目录下创建list.html页面,页面中添加发布博客超链接 href=send.html

    25610

    request.setAttribute和request.getAttribute还有session.setAttribute和session.getAttribute还有request.getPar

    kindresult"); %> ################################################################## ...使用request.setAttribute时不能使redirect而是forward。即是将请求转发而不是重定向。...而不同页面间传使用request.setAttribute(position, nameOfObj)时,只会从a.jsp到b.jsp一次传递,之后这个request就会失去它的作用范围,再传就要再设一个...而使用session.setAttribute()会在一个过程中始终保有这个。 P.S:JavaScript与JSP中不能相互传,因为JavaScript运行在客户端,而JSP运行在服务器端。...不过它们的作用域不同,request.getAttribute()只能在一个request内有效,如果重定向回客户端,将取不到

    2.7K30

    servlet-Cookie与Session

    大家好,又见面了,是你们的朋友全栈君。...() 第一次调用是:创建Session() 之后调用都是:获取前面创建好的Session()会话对象 isNew():判断到底是不是刚创建出来的(的) 每个会话都有一个身份证号。...也就是ID。而且这个ID是唯一的。getID()得到Session的会话id。...案例 表单重复提交三种情况 一:提交完表单。服务器使用请求转来进行页面跳转。这个时候,用户按下功能键F5,就会发起最后一次的请求。造成表单重复提交问题。解决办法:使用重定向来进行跳转。...也会造成表单重复提交 解决 情况一使用重定向技术 情况二三使用验证码解决 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/168813.html原文链接:https

    35510

    来学习下Salesforce的UI

    当你使用手机或电脑的时候,你交互使用的软件就是用户界面。每个网站都有用户界面。 访问Salesforce Salesforce是一个SaaS应用。代表软件及服务。...举个例子,如果你点击客户标签,您将看到一个选项可以创建一个的客户。 超链接 就像任何网站一样,Salesforce也包含超链接。这些链接可以Salesforce以多种方式使用。...注意在上面的截图,的用户名显示为超链接。记得之前我们讨论关系数据库的文章么?这是一个关系数据库的表现方式。 通过单击所有者的名字,您将被重定向到所有者的个人信息资料中(profile)。...点击其他页面上的链接将会将用户重定向一个的相关页面或让他们执行特定的操作。 表单字段 表单字段允许用户在记录中输入数据。在上面的截图中,客户名称以及其它联系信息,包括地址都是表单字段。...社区里能找到一些非常优质的资源和帮助文档,你还可以提问,发布Salesforce产品或功能的想法以及更多。salesforce成功社区是见过的最好的社区。强烈建议大家经常逛逛社区。

    1.7K10

    CVE-2020-35489 WP插件Contact Form 7任意文件上传

    WordPress 5.3.2之前的contact-form-7(又名Contact Form 7)插件允许不受限制的文件上传和远程代码执行,因为文件名可能包含特殊字符。...在这里,将做一个WordPress的本地设置来展示概念验证的开发。使用联系表格7 v5.3.1来展示这个漏洞,因为这个漏洞已经2020年12月17日的5.3.2版本中被修复。 设置 1....现在我们从侧边栏进入 "联系 "选项卡,点击 "添加的 "按钮,创建一个表单。 3. 本演示中,我们将创建一个 "工作申请表",其中有一个文件上传栏,用于申请人的简历。 4....最后将这个表单添加一个页面中,并发布。 攻击场景 现在我们访问新创建的页面,并在文件上传字段中提交一个文件名为exploit.php.jpg的表单。 ?...其后果可能是: 接管整个网站 恶意软件注入,窃取信用卡信息,将访问者重定向到恶意网页。

    6.3K10

    页面跳转的两种方式(转发和重定向)区别及应用场景分析「建议收藏」

    转发和重定向的选择 1、重定向的速度比转发慢,因为浏览器还得发出一个的请求,如果在使用转发和重定向都无所谓的时候建议使用转发。...转发和重定向的应用场景 在上面已经提到了,转发是要比重定向快,因为重定向需要经过客户端,而转发没有。有时候,采用重定向会更好,若需要重定向到另外一个外部网站,则无法使用转发。...同样的产品信息就将可能再次被添加,为了避免这种情况,提交表单后,你可以将用户重定向一个不同的页面,这样的话,这个网页任意重新加载都没有副作用; 但是,使用重定向不太方便的地方是,使用它无法将轻松地传递给目标页面...但幸运的是,Spring3.1版本以后,我们可以通过Flash属性,解决重定向时传丢失的问题。...然后,还必须再方法上添加一个的参数类型:org.springframework.web.servlet.mvc.support.RedirectAttributes。

    1.8K21

    request.setAttribute和request.getAttribute还有session.setAttribute和session.getAttribute还有request.getPar

    其实表单控件中的Object的 name与value是存放在一个哈希表中的,所以在这里给出Object的name会到哈希表中找出对应它的value。...kindresult"); %> ################################################################## ...使用request.setAttribute时不能使redirect而是forward。即是将请求转发而不是重定向。...而不同页面间传使用request.setAttribute(position, nameOfObj)时,只会从a.jsp到b.jsp一次传递,之后这个request就会失去它的作用范围,再传就要再设一个...而使用session.setAttribute()会在一个过程中始终保有这个。 P.S:JavaScript与JSP中不能相互传,因为JavaScript运行在客户端,而JSP运行在服务器端。

    1K60

    JSP 防止网页刷新重复提交数据

    session中,form中加一个hidden域,显示该令  牌的,form提交后重新生成一个的令牌,将用户提交的令牌和session  中的令牌比较,如相同则是重复提交 3 在你的服务器端控件的代码中使用...4  5 JSP页面的FORM表单添加一个...后来,看到竟然有那么多的人想要禁用这个后退按钮,也就释然(想要禁用的只有后退按钮,不包括浏览器的前进按钮)。因为默认情况下,用户提交表单之后可以通过后退按钮返回表单页面(而不是使用“编辑”按钮!)...,然后再次编辑并提交表单向数据库插入的记录。这是我们不愿看到的。         因此就决定要找出避免出现这种情况的方法。访问了许多网站,参考了这些网站所介绍的各种实现方法。...一种更安全但相当恼人的方法是,当表单提交时打开一个的窗口,与此同时关闭表单所在的窗口。但我觉得这种方法不值得认真考虑,因为我们总不能让用户每提交一个表单就打开一个新窗口。

    11.5K20

    django 1.8 官方文档翻译: 3-4-3 使用基于类的视图处理表单

    使用基于类的视图处理表单 表单的处理通常有3 个步骤: 初始的的GET (空白或预填充的表单) 带有非法数据的POST(通常重新显示表单和错误信息) 带有合法数据的POST(处理数据并重定向) 你自己实现这些功能经常导致许多重复的样本代码...(参见视图中使用表单)。...form_valid()的默认实现只是简单地重定向到success_url。 模型的表单 通用视图在于模型一起工作时会真正光芒四射。...如果你想使用一个自定义的ModelForm(例如添加额外的验证),只需简单地在你的视图上设置form_class。...最后,我们来将这些的视图放到URLconf 中: #urls.py from django.conf.urls import url from myapp.views import AuthorCreate

    1.8K20

    Flask表单之WTForms和flask-wtf

    用于处理浏览器表单提交的数据。它在Flask-WTF 的基础上扩展并添加了一些随手即得的精巧的帮助函数,这些函数将会使 Flask 里使用表单更加有趣。...确保字段中有数据 Regexp 使用正则表达式验证输入 URL 验证url AnyOf 确保输入可选列表中 NoneOf 确保输入不在可选列表中 3.自定义Validators验证器 第一种...登录视图函数中使用的第二个函数是redirect()。这个函数指引浏览器自动重定向到它的参数所关联的URL。当前视图函数使用它将用户重定向到应用的主页。...如果你尝试过提交无效的数据,相信你会注意到,虽然验证机制查无遗漏,却没有给出表单错误的具体线索。下一个任务是通过验证失败的每个字段旁边添加有意义的错误消息来改善用户体验。...生成链接 现在的登录表单已经相当完整了,但在结束本章之前想讨论模板和重定向中包含链接的妥当方法。 到目前为止,你已经看到了一些定义链接的例子。

    4K20
    领券